I'd look at the opportunity cost here. What 2 players could you get rather than doing this 2-for-1 deal? Like, would you rather have AJB (who is going to 1.05-1.08 in trades I've seen) for one of the picks and then maybe Ekeler with another.

I like CMC, but I'd rather add 2 win now pieces instead of 1 given his injuries over the last 2 seasons.
